**Vendor note: Donation-receipt mailer**

Our donation receipts for the Brightmoss Giving platform are sent through Quillpost, a third-party transactional mail vendor. The contract renews annually in March and covers up to 200k sends per month; overages bill at a tiered rate. Templates are managed on our side in the Brightmoss admin console — Quillpost only handles delivery and bounce tracking. Never edit templates in the Quillpost dashboard directly. For contract questions, billing disputes, or delivery incidents, reach their account desk.

alerts address for kafof-bagag: kasael@olvarqdyn.corp

Management Meeting Minutes — Verenhold Instruments

Attendees reviewed the phased retirement of the Calyx 300 gauge line. Production at the Drettfield plant winds down over two quarters; spare-parts support continues for three years per contract. Marta Ullven confirmed reseller notifications are drafted but unsent pending legal review. The incoming director should note that remaining tooling will be offered to Haskelund Fabrication first. The confidential outline of the transition plan follows below.

board note of yaduf-bagag: Wenwynox Holdings plans to lower the Oliys list price by 26 percent in September.

Runbook: Gridwright timetable solver release. Freeze solver config before cutover. Run the Pellam Academy regression set; all 40 fixtures must pass. If room-conflict count exceeds zero, roll back and page the scheduling team. Do not hotfix constraints in prod. Full cutover checklist for Gridwright is maintained at this page:

runbook for tagug-hafog: https://jira.lumiclabs.internal/projects/pages/pages/9773c0d8